When it first hit Broadway in 1981, Stephen Sondheim and George Furth's decades-spanning musical Merrily We Roll Along was a total flop. The original run of the show ran for 16 performances and 44 previews before closing.
But in the years since, Merrily We Roll Along has enjoyed much bigger critical and commercial success, and no production exemplifies that more than the show's 2023 Broadway revival. Directed by Maria Friedman, the revival starred Jonathan Groff, Daniel Radcliffe, and Lindsay Mendez as Merrily We Roll Along's core trio of Franklin Shepard, Charley Kringas, and Mary Flynn. The show charts their friendship in reverse chronological order, starting with a bitter stand-off in 1977 before turning back the years to their first meeting in 1957.
